Message type: E = Error
Message class: R1 - Business Partner Messages from S_BUPA_GENERAL
Message number: 510
Message text: Do Not Enter a Function Module for a Screen From BDT

- Do Not Enter a Function Module for a Screen From BDT ?The SAP error message R1510, "Do Not Enter a Function Module for a Screen From BDT," typically occurs in the context of the Business Data Toolset (BDT) when you are trying to create or modify a screen that is intended to be used with BDT. This error indicates that you are attempting to assign a function module to a screen that is not allowed in the BDT context.
Cause:
The primary cause of this error is that BDT screens are designed to work with specific BDT processing logic, and they do not require or support the assignment of a function module for screen processing. In BDT, the processing logic is handled differently, and the framework expects certain configurations that do not include custom function modules for screen handling.
Solution:
To resolve this error, you should follow these steps:
Check Screen Configuration: Ensure that you are not trying to assign a function module to the screen in the BDT configuration. Instead, use the BDT's built-in processing capabilities.
Review BDT Settings: Go through the BDT settings and ensure that you are using the correct configuration for the screen. This includes checking the screen attributes and ensuring that they align with BDT requirements.
Use BDT Processing Logic: Instead of using a function module, leverage the BDT's processing logic, such as event handling and data processing methods that are built into the BDT framework.
Consult Documentation: Refer to the SAP documentation for BDT to understand the correct setup and configuration for screens. This can provide insights into how to properly configure screens without needing a function module.
Testing: After making the necessary adjustments, test the screen to ensure that it functions correctly without the function module.
